### CI Note: Offline Mode Flakes in TrailScribe

Heads up, reviewer: the offline-sync tests for the TrailScribe field-survey app flake when the CI runner's fake network layer tears down too early. It's not your diff — re-run the `offline-suite` job once before digging in. If it fails twice, the local cache fixture is probably stale; wipe it and rebuild. For matching the failing run to an artifact, the trace token is below.

pipeline stamp: htk4_66df

Internal Memo — Novent Plus Tier

To the incoming director: this memo summarises the launch of the Novent Plus subscription tier. The tier sits between Standard and Premier, priced 40% above Standard, and bundles priority support with the Atlasform toolkit. Early trials in the Fennick market showed a 9% uptake among existing subscribers. Marketing launches the full campaign in six weeks; billing integration is complete. Your sign-off is needed on the retention targets by Friday. The confidential summary of business plans appears directly below.

management briefing: Headcount on the Belix team goes from 60 to 93 by the end of November. Gross margin on Belix came in at 23 percent against a plan of 47 percent.

// Telemetry client setup — read before touching.
// All payloads to the Brindlewick ingest tier MUST be gzip-compressed;
// uncompressed batches over 64KB get rejected at the edge.
// Use the shared compressor in pipeline/zpack, not your own wrapper —
// it sets the content-encoding header and handles chunk boundaries.
// Batch size is tuned; don't change it without asking the platform team.
// The client authenticates against the internal Fennel ingest service.
// Auth uses the key directly below this block.

API key for bageg-kajef: vxb2-ss

☐ Pop-up office setup — Harrowgate Trade Fair: Before the new starter arrives at the Velmora stand, confirm the portable cabin behind Hall C is unlocked and the signage kit from Facilities has been placed by the entrance. Walk them through the fair's evacuation route, show them where the first-aid point is, and log their arrival time in the stand diary. Once that's done, issue their temporary access details as follows.

staff pass of fajof-fawif = bdg-ES-2